Sodium Benzene Sulfinate
Synonym: Benzenesulfinic Acid Sodium Salt
Linear Formula:
C6H5SO2Na
Molecular Weight: 164.16g/mol
CAS Number: 873-55-2
Properties
| B pt. | 339.4℃ at 760 mmHg |
| M pt. | >300 ℃(lit.) |
| Density | 0.8 g/cm3 (20℃) |

Application
Benzenesulfinic acid sodium salt has been used in synthesis of sulfones by reaction of organic halides and sodium benzenesulfinate using higher alcohols or diols as solvents.It was also used in the synthesis of aryl sulfones via copper-catalyzed cross-coupling with boronic acidsand vinyl sulfones via reaction with vicinal dibromides.

General Description
Benzenesulfinic acid sodium salt when treated with alkynylselenonium salts yields (Z)--alkoxyvinylsulfones. It undergoes rhodium-catalyzed desulfinative coupling with aldehydes to yield ketones
